Ward Sister/Charge Nurse, Band 6 - Tivoli Ward

The closing date is 09 March 2026

Overview

An exciting opportunity has arisen to join our team on Tivoli. Tivoli ward provides pre and post operative care for planned elective and acute surgeries in for Urology, lower Gastro intestinal and Gynaecological surgery. Joining our team will give you exposure not only to the elective surgeries but also emergency admissions and acutely unwell patients. We are a fast-paced ward with high turnover of patients. We are looking for a dynamic, proactive, compassionate nurse that shares our passion and drive in the delivery of high-quality safe care for our patients.

You will work alongside the ward manager to support the clinical and operational management of the ward, monitor and maintain excellent clinical standards of nursing practice and staff development.

Main duties of the job

This is a permanent Band 6 post as a Ward Sister/ Charge Nurse on Tivoli ward. The post holder will:

  • Deliver and role model expert clinical patient care and operational decision making for specialities on Tivoli
  • To work in manner that promotes shared leadership and on-going professional development of self and others
  • Support the Ward Manager in monitoring the standards and quality of care, promoting the use of audit and working with them to identify and remedy any actions
  • Support the team to enhance patient experience and patient outcomes
  • To ensure that the caring culture expected of colleagues and values of the Trust is consistently maintained and upheld and maintain kindness and respect to all
  • Supporting the development of the Urology Investigation Unit (UIU)
  • Work alongside nursing staff, role modelling high standards of practice whilst assessing, delivering and evaluating patient care. Highlighting any areas of development for team members as required.
  • Be competent in the use of all relevant Trust IT systems including the use of electronic patient record, email, and Trak-Care
